The New Holland T5040 is a 2wd tractor listed in the Heavy Equipment Hub equipment database with structured specifications for comparison, research, and machine selection. Key specification points include engine power of 85 hp, travel speed of 18.7 mph, fuel capacity of 33.5 gal and hydraulic capacity of 21 gal/min.
